Goin' to Town in Carlisle '94 is disc number three in Lake Records' Diamond Jubilee Collection series. It contains a previously unissued recording of jazz trombonist Chris Barber's 1994 concert tour featuring his original 1954 band lineup, a skiffle set with Lonnie Donegan, and Chris Barber's Jazz & Blues Band of 1994. Some of the classics Barber and associates re-create include "Worried Man Blues," "Hiawatha Rag," "Bourbon Street Parade," and "Ellingtonia: Double Check Stomp/Stevedore Stomp/Goin' to Town," and clarinetist Monty Sunshine is featured on "Petite Fleur," "The Old Rugged Cross," "St. Philip Street Breakdown," and "Hushabye." The CD comes with a 12-page booklet, photos, and informative liner notes.
